字节跳动iOS研发工程师-搜索(深圳/北京)
社招全职F8709地点:深圳状态:招聘
任职要求
1、计算机或相关专业本科及以上学历;热爱移动产品研发,愿意在移动开发领域深入钻研,并成为专家; 2、深入理解Objective-C Runtime运行机制和内存管理机制;深入了解各个不同iOS版本的特性与差异并有丰富适配经验; 3、具有强大的代码驾驭能力与技术设计能力,有成功商用产品开发经验; 4、良好的沟通表达能力和团队合作精神,有一定抗压能力; 5、有LLM部署应用或者端智能经验者优先;有大型业务架构设计经验者优先;有跨端、动态化经验者优先。
工作职责
1、负责抖音搜索业务的产品研发,编写高质量的代码; 2、负责业务架构设计&优化,代码审查,性能优化,质量把控; 3、打造全感知可兜底的技术体系,保障端侧整体体验和稳定性; 4、和产品经理配合,深度参与产品需求讨论,功能定义等; 5、参与新技术方向调研,技术难点攻坚,新员工培养; 6、负责LLM在端侧的部署、应用和创新,助力打造更好的策略模型,提升应用效果。
包括英文材料
学历+
C+
https://www.freecodecamp.org/chinese/news/the-c-beginners-handbook/
本手册遵循二八定律。你将在 20% 的时间内学习 80% 的 C 编程语言。
https://www.youtube.com/watch?v=87SH2Cn0s9A
https://www.youtube.com/watch?v=KJgsSFOSQv0
This course will give you a full introduction into all of the core concepts in the C programming language.
https://www.youtube.com/watch?v=PaPN51Mm5qQ
In this complete C programming course, Dr. Charles Severance (aka Dr. Chuck) will help you understand computer architecture and low-level programming with the help of the classic C Programming language book written by Brian Kernighan and Dennis Ritchie.
iOS+
https://www.youtube.com/watch?v=UNH0bE4zPtY&list=PLSzsOkUDsvdu5Mm67aBYs2YPu2OM4mFzt
大模型+
https://www.youtube.com/watch?v=xZDB1naRUlk
You will build projects with LLMs that will enable you to create dynamic interfaces, interact with vast amounts of text data, and even empower LLMs with the capability to browse the internet for research papers.
https://www.youtube.com/watch?v=zjkBMFhNj_g
系统设计+
https://roadmap.sh/system-design
Everything you need to know about designing large scale systems.
https://www.youtube.com/watch?v=F2FmTdLtb_4
This complete system design tutorial covers scalability, reliability, data handling, and high-level architecture with clear explanations, real-world examples, and practical strategies.
相关职位
社招3年以上A151034
1、负责即梦AI相关创新方向工具产品能力及用户产品能力建设,打造极致的用户体验; 2、研发高并发,高可靠,灵活扩展并支持国际化部署的服务端系统,满足复杂业务场景的需求; 3、研发AI应用基础服务组件,解决共性需求,减少重复开发; 4、AI应用领域的新技术研究和应用,推动适合的技术应用于生产。
更新于 2025-06-13
社招V1521A
1、负责抖音搜索业务的产品研发,编写高质量的代码; 2、负责业务架构设计&优化,代码review,性能优化,质量把控; 3、打造全感知可兜底的技术体系,保障端侧整体体验和稳定性; 4、和产品经理配合,深度参与产品需求讨论,功能定义等; 5、参与新技术方向调研,技术难点攻坚,新员工培养; 6、负责LLM在端侧的部署、应用和创新,助力打造更好的策略模型,提升应用效果。
更新于 2022-12-16
社招MBLL
1、负责剪映CapCut内容与分发方向的研发、优化与架构设计工作; 2、负责剪映CapCut内容与分发方向的研发,包含剪同款、一键成片、AILab、故事成片等成片&模板工具,以及搜索、Feed页、发布等,提供规范的跨平台支持,打造优质的创作者生态与AI成片能力建设; 3、负责项目重点、难点的技术攻坚任务,持续优化产品,提升产品质量; 4、共同建设前沿的性能体验、AI成片技术,容器化技术建设,在行业内有较高的技术水平。
更新于 2022-03-18